It is a natural bridge that is one of the three largest natural bridges in Japan. The height is 40m from the bottom of the river. When you look at the image, you can't see it big, but it's very big. In addition, it was quite、 with good weather, but it was very cool and comfortable during the road. From the nearby parking lot to Ohashi, it is about 25 minutes on foot for adults, so it is better to see about 1 hour round trip.

Visited on May 3, 2023. It is one of the largest natural bridges in Japan. It was designated as a national natural monument inチェコ. It is one of the three largest natural bridges in the world, along with the Prabishtoar and Natural Bridge in the United States. I am proud of the overwhelming scale with a total length of 90m, width 18m, thickness 24m, height 40m. 20-25 minutes from the parking lot.

Well off the beaten path for foreigners, this natural bridge would be scenic by itself, but has the good fortune to be in a ravine loaded with lush vegetation that is especially beautiful in autumn. A fascinating photographic subject, and a unique example of karst terrain in a country not known for such landscapes.
